Mainframe-opslag verplaatsen naar Azure
Als u mainframe-workloads wilt uitvoeren in Microsoft Azure, moet u weten hoe de mogelijkheden van uw mainframe zich verhouden tot Azure. De zeer schaalbare opslagbronnen kunnen organisaties helpen bij het moderniseren zonder de toepassingen waarvoor ze afhankelijk zijn te verlaten.
Azure biedt mainframe-achtige functies en opslagcapaciteit die vergelijkbaar is met ibm z14-systemen (het meest recente model vanaf dit schrijven). In dit artikel wordt uitgelegd hoe u vergelijkbare resultaten krijgt in Azure.
Mainframe-opslag in één oogopslag
Het IBM-mainframe tekent opslag op twee manieren. De eerste is een DASD (Direct Access Storage Device). De tweede is sequentiële opslag. Voor het beheren van opslag biedt het mainframe het DfsMS (Data Facility Storage Management Subsystem). Hiermee beheert u gegevenstoegang tot de verschillende opslagapparaten.
DASD verwijst naar een afzonderlijk apparaat voor secundaire opslag (niet in het geheugen) waarmee een uniek adres kan worden gebruikt voor directe toegang tot gegevens. Oorspronkelijk werd de term DASD toegepast op draaiende schijven, magnetische drums of gegevenscellen. Nu kan de term echter ook van toepassing zijn op SSD's (Solid State Storage Devices), Storage Area Networks (SAN's), network attached storage (NAS) en optische stations. Voor dit document verwijst DASD naar draaiende schijven, SAN's en HD's.
In tegenstelling tot DASD-opslag verwijst sequentiële opslag op een mainframe naar apparaten zoals tapestations waar gegevens worden geopend vanaf een beginpunt en vervolgens in een regel worden gelezen of geschreven.
Opslagapparaten worden meestal gekoppeld met behulp van een glasvezelverbinding (FICON) of zijn rechtstreeks toegankelijk op de IO-bus van het mainframe met behulp van HiperSockets, een IBM-technologie voor snelle communicatie tussen partities op een server met een hypervisor.
De meeste mainframesystemen scheiden opslag in twee typen:
Onlineopslag (ook wel hot storage genoemd) is nodig voor dagelijkse bewerkingen. DASD-opslag wordt meestal gebruikt voor dit doel. Sequentiële opslag, zoals dagelijkse tapeback-ups (logisch of fysiek), kan hiervoor echter ook worden gebruikt.
Archiefopslag (ook wel koude opslag genoemd) wordt niet gegarandeerd op een bepaald moment gekoppeld. In plaats daarvan is het gekoppeld en indien nodig geopend. Archiefopslag wordt vaak geïmplementeerd met behulp van sequentiële tapeback-ups (logisch of fysiek) voor opslag.
Mainframe versus IO-latentie en IOPS
Mainframes worden vaak gebruikt voor toepassingen waarvoor hoge prestaties van IO en lage I/O-latentie zijn vereist. Ze kunnen dit doen met behulp van de FICON-verbindingen met IO-apparaten en HiperSockets. Wanneer HiperSockets worden gebruikt om toepassingen en apparaten rechtstreeks te verbinden met het IO-kanaal van een mainframe, kan latentie in de microseconden worden bereikt.
Azure Storage in één oogopslag
IaaS-opties (Infrastructure-as-a-Service) voor Azure bieden vergelijkbare mainframecapaciteit.
Microsoft biedt petabytes aan opslag voor toepassingen die worden gehost in Azure en u hebt verschillende opslagopties. Deze variëren van SSD-opslag voor hoge prestaties tot goedkope blobopslag voor massaopslag en archieven. Daarnaast biedt Azure een optie voor gegevensredundantie voor opslag, iets wat meer moeite kost om in te stellen in een mainframe-omgeving.
Azure Storage is beschikbaar als Azure Disks, Azure Files en Azure Blobs , zoals in de volgende tabel wordt samengevat. Meer informatie over wanneer u deze kunt gebruiken.
Type | Description | Gebruik deze wanneer u het volgende wilt doen: |
---|---|---|
Azure Files | Biedt een SMB-interface, clientbibliotheken en een REST-interface waarmee u overal toegang hebt tot opgeslagen bestanden. |
|
Azure-blobs | Biedt clientbibliotheken en een REST-interface waarmee ongestructureerde gegevens op grote schaal kunnen worden opgeslagen en geopend in blok-blobs. Biedt ook ondersteuning voor Azure Data Lake Storage Gen2 voor big data-analyseoplossingen voor ondernemingen. |
|
Azure Disks | Biedt clientbibliotheken en een REST-interface waarmee gegevens permanent kunnen worden opgeslagen en geopend vanaf een gekoppelde virtuele harde schijf. |
|
Azure Hot (online) en koude (archief) opslag
Het type opslag voor een bepaald systeem is afhankelijk van de vereisten van het systeem, waaronder de opslaggrootte, doorvoer en IOPS. Voor DASD-type opslag op een mainframe gebruiken toepassingen in Azure doorgaans Azure Disks-stationsopslag. Voor mainframe-archiefopslag wordt blobopslag gebruikt in Azure.
SSD's bieden de hoogste opslagprestaties in Azure. De volgende opties zijn beschikbaar (vanaf het schrijven van dit document):
Type | Tekengrootte | IOPS |
---|---|---|
Ultra - SSD | 4 GB tot 64 TB | 1.200 tot 160.000 IOPS |
Premium SSD | 32 GB tot 32 TB | 12 tot 15.000 IOPS |
Standard SSD | 32 GB tot 32 TB | 12 tot 2000 IOPS |
Blob Storage biedt het grootste opslagvolume in Azure. Naast de opslaggrootte biedt Azure zowel beheerde als onbeheerde opslag. Met beheerde opslag zorgt Azure voor het beheren van de onderliggende opslagaccounts. Met onbeheerde opslag neemt de gebruiker de verantwoordelijkheid voor het instellen van Azure-opslagaccounts van de juiste grootte om te voldoen aan de opslagvereisten.
Volgende stappen
- Mainframe-migratie
- Mainframe opnieuw hosten op virtuele Azure-machines
- Mainframe-rekenkracht verplaatsen naar Azure
- Bepalen wanneer u Azure Blobs, Azure Files of Azure Disks wilt gebruiken
- Standard SSD Managed Disks voor Azure VM-workloads
IBM-resources
- Parallel Sysplex op IBM Z
- IBM CICS en de koppelingsfaciliteit: Beyond the Basics
- Vereiste gebruikers maken voor een db2 pureScale-functie-installatie
- Db2icrt - opdracht Exemplaar maken
- Db2 pureScale Clustered Database Solution
- IBM Data Studio